BIOGRAPHY:
Known for his Jewish genre scenes, Chess scenes and other early 20th Century salon style paintings. In the tradition of Moritz Oppenheim, Isidor Kauffman and Maurycy Gottlieb and later of Tully Filmus and Itshak Holtz he captures his Jewish interior scenes with a particular sensitivity.Peczely studied at the Academy of Fine Arts in Budapest and then worked as an art teacher. He was painting regularly from 1924 on, however working with graphics and illustrations as well. He regularly exhibited in the Art Gallery and the National Salon, and was one of the founders of the Artists' Colony at Gyula.
